Bis(Monoacylglycero)Phosphate


Bis(monoacylglycerol)phosphate (BMP) is a phospholipid found in small amounts in various tissues and organs throughout the body, including the lungs, spleen and liver. It is also present in the cell membranes of some bacteria.
BMPs are negatively charged glycerophospholipids that are not present in high concentrations in most mammalian cells, but are found in much higher concentrations in cells such as macrophages. BMPs are often dysregulated in lysosomal storage disorders. Recent studies have shown that BMPs can serve as important biomarkers for the detection of metastatic cancer, certain lysosomal storage disorders, or drug-induced phospholipidosis.
